New Senate Chairs of Senate, Park and Environment Committees

A long-standing, passionate supporter of parks, Senator Serrano led the fight in 2010 against the closure of New York State Parks and, along with parks advocates, succeeded in keeping State Parks open to the public.

Says Senator Serrano, "Our beloved state park system is the crown jewel of New York, providing countless health, recreational and enrichment opportunities for residents and visitors alike. As an enthusiast of the great outdoors, I look forward to this fantastic opportunity to continue working to preserve and enhance one of our greatest legacies.”

Senator Serrano represents the 29th Senate District, which covers neighborhoods in the South & West Bronx, East Harlem, Upper Yorkville, Roosevelt Island, Central Park and the Upper West Side.

Senator Kaminsky previously served as Ranking Member of the Senate Environmental Conservation Committee. A proven environmental champion, he has been at the forefront of initiatives to protect and preserve air, water, soil, and other natural resources on Long Island and across New York State.

A Long Island native, Senator Kaminsky represents NY Senate District 9 on the south shore of Long Island.
